Rising Sea<br />

Levels<br />

Mean sea level around the UK has<br />

risen by about 16 cm since the<br />

start of the 20th century (when<br />

corrected for land movement)<br />

(Kendon et al., 2019)<br />

Northern Ireland is locked in to<br />

at least 11cm sea-level rise by<br />

2100, but unless global emissions<br />

decline, that number could be as<br />

much as 94cm<br />

(Met Office, 2019)<br />

Increased risk of coastal storm<br />

surge and storm tide inundation<br />

Significant impact on flood<br />

defences, coastal habitat, urban<br />

centres, agricultural land and<br />

infrastructure<br />

Frost & Snow<br />

2009–2018 has had 15% fewer air<br />

and ground frost days compared to<br />

1961–1990<br />

(Kendon et al., 2019)<br />

Widespread and substantial snow<br />

events have occurred in 2018, 2013,<br />

2010 and 2009, but their number<br />

and severity have generally declined<br />

since the 1960s<br />

(Kendon et al., 2019<br />

A decrease in the frequency of<br />

frost and snow is projected<br />

Decrease in transport disruption<br />

Property damage & transport<br />

disruption may occur with<br />

instances of severe frost and snow<br />

however projections indicate<br />

increase in average temperatures.<br />

Potential benefits to health and<br />

wellbeing and reduced costs for<br />

heating and treatment of roads &<br />

paths<br />
